Review: April 5 2013 we purchased $4,643.83 of furniture from Runge; Two recliner couches, $1800 each a recliner rocker and coffee table. That day we took two pieces with us, the recliner rocker and coffee table. Two weeks later they delivered the recliner couches. A week later we called Runges to complain of defects with both couches. June 14, they finally sent two people to check our complaints, they agreed, after sitting on the couch they said it felt like sitting on a steel bar with no cushion. They told us they would have to order parts. July 11,12,13 called and tried to talk to a manager, none were available. Late July 13 finally talked to [redacted] Runge, he informed me they would pick up one couch for repair. I requested to have a replacement while repairs were being made and had to ARGUE, as I had donated our old furniture and need something to sit on. July 15, they picked up one couch for repair and left nothing for us to sit on. July 23 talked to [redacted] Runge and again requested something to sit on. He said maybe in a week they could do something. The next week they brought an old love seat with torn cushions as replacement. 11 weeks later approximately Sept 14 they returned one and took the other for repair. The repairs on the first couch lasted only a week. October 2nd we went and I talked to [redacted] Runge. I told him these couches were to replace two couches we had for a little more than 20 years and they are in better condition than these new ones and if I hadn't donated them I would love to have them back. He made me feel like an it for "whining and complaining" and nothing was resolved, but did tell me "YOU BOUGHT IT, YOU OWN IT." November 21 they brought the other couch back and took the first one in for repair again. They instructed to take the loaner love seat back but I would not let them. The repaired couch we have now AGAIN needs repair as the cushion has separated again and it feels like you're sitting on an iron bar. As a resolution I would like to have a refund for the two couches for it seems as though they can not repair them. I think its a little ridiculous to pay $3600 for couches you don't even have. Another sad thing is; we have a store manager/owner that refuses to even discuss the situation and we have to go to the Revdex.com for a resolution.Desired Settlement: A Refund for the Defective couches or replacement of equal value

Today, January 21st is the 1st I have seen of the Revdex.com complaint.

I agree with the customer that this process has been way too long. However, on Saturday January 18th the last piece was delivered to the [redacted]'s. I was hoping it would all be resolved, but once again they are claiming that the piece that was returned previously to them was bad again. Mr. [redacted] sits on the front of the cushion instead of sitting properly into the seat and it is crushing the cushion edge. Runge Furniture is doing everything that [redacted] the mfg. has authorized them to do for warranty purposes. The repairs have to be sent to the factory instead of being done locally so the process has been slow.

I seriously doubt that [redacted] will pick up any of the pieces for repair because they most likely will claim abuse of furniture. Additionally, the pieces are covered in hair and are infused with smoke. Last year we sold 31 sofas and loveseats in the specific series the [redacted]s purchased. There has been only one other issue, and it was an electronics issue that was fixed in there home. Additionally, we have carried that series for a few years without incident.

We are not giving the [redacted]s their money back, nor are we going to have them reselect. We can pick it up and try to reinforce the edge ourselves, but I don't think that [redacted] will accept it as a warranty issue.

I do understand the [redacted]s frustration with the length of time and I too think it not good customer service. The problem is that on [redacted] Latitude products the repairs are all done at the factory. I don't agree with that policy, but unfortunately that is the way it is, and the warranty is repair not replace.

The [redacted]'s can contact us to schedule a pick up and we will do our best to try to make them happy.

As an aside, I never said you bought it you own it. Nor did I say anything like that.
